the refrigerator exerts an attractive magnetic force $f_m$ on the magnet. which free - body diagram correctly models the forces acting on the magnet? force symbols choose 1 answer: a $f_f$ upward, $f_g$ downward, $f_m$ to the right (diagram description)

Explanation:

Step1: Identify Forces on Magnet

A magnet on a refrigerator has three main forces: gravitational force ($F_g$) downward, frictional force ($F_f$) upward (to balance gravity, since it's stationary vertically), and magnetic attractive force ($F_m$) from the refrigerator (horizontal, towards the fridge).

Step2: Analyze Diagram A

Diagram A shows $F_g$ downward, $F_f$ upward (vertical equilibrium), and $F_m$ horizontal (attractive force from fridge). This matches the force balance: vertical forces ($F_f = F_g$) and horizontal magnetic force $F_m$. Other diagrams (not fully shown, but A's structure is correct) would lack one of these forces or have incorrect directions. So A correctly models the forces.

Answer:

A. The diagram with \( F_f \) upward, \( F_g \) downward, and \( F_m \) horizontal (towards the right, representing the refrigerator's attractive force).
